Transaction 94feef736002b6403969f2033450511a695794056edabded344df38086dafd98
1 Input
1 Output
-
94feef736002b6403969f2033450511a695794056edabded344df38086dafd98:0
- value
- 4362481
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e89796e5c9b6c38dc1087c76f8e25269f1a1f317 OP_EQUAL
- address
- 3NtrHfg7HG9roLvsbbPCJejctnTJNVkXC1